## Artifact Signing — SDK Parity Notes (Weekly Sync)

Kestrel SDK for Android reached parity with the Swift client this sprint: offline queueing, batched telemetry, and retry semantics now match. Both SDKs ship as signed artifacts from the same pipeline. Remaining gap: background sync throttling, targeted next sprint. Verify both release bundles before tagging. Both artifacts validate against the shared signing key below.

signing key of kawig-fafog = bky19_6Fypv1qws7J8qJtaYjX

The tax-rate lookup cache in the Breva checkout service worries me. Entries are keyed only by region code, so a stale or poisoned entry would apply the wrong rate to every order in that region until expiry. Please verify: TTLs are short enough to bound exposure, negative lookups aren't cached, and the refresh path revalidates against the signed rate feed rather than trusting upstream blindly. Also confirm eviction is size-bounded so an attacker can't churn the keyspace. Current cache settings for review:

limits module of yagaf-yajef:
RATE_LIMITS = {
    "novwyn": 950,
    "wenath": 428,
    "prawyn": 413,
    "gorvan": 539,
    "praael": 870,
    "drumir": 113,
    "gordor": 439,
}

Subject: Calibration weights — pickup tomorrow

Dispatch,

Batch of twelve certified calibration weights for Ostler Metrics ships tomorrow. Sealed crate, already signed off by QA. Heavy — use the trolley. Courier from Breyfield Transit arrives around 10:00. Certificates travel inside the crate, not separately. For the hand-over itself, follow the instruction noted below.

dispatch memo: the rusael praael courier leaves the nordor eliath sildor wenius keliel silax aldath holox ledger at gate 4882 under passcode 720722

Management Meeting Minutes — Quilverton Foods

Attendees: sales leads plus ops.

Quick one: the franchise agreement with Bramblehook Kitchens is basically done. Royalties land at 4.5%, training starts next month. Sales leads should prep territory handover lists and flag overlapping accounts by Thursday.

Marra will own onboarding. Keep chatter minimal until signatures are in — the note below explains why.

confidential, kahog-bawif: The northern region missed its Pramir quota by 20.0 percent last quarter. Casaxek Freight plans to lower the Fraion list price by 41.5 percent in December. The finance team signed off on a budget of $236.4 million for Project Druius. The renewal with Fenysix Partners closes at $91.3 million a year, 2.1 percent below the last contract.